This scenic journey begins with a drive south from Bariloche following a legendary route that gradually reveals the diverse landscapes of the region. Along the way you cross wide open plains pass gentle streams and skirt the shores of beautiful lakes whose calm waters reflect the surrounding mountains. The road winds through changing scenery from sweeping valleys to forested areas offering constant opportunities to admire the natural beauty that defines this part of Patagonia. As the journey continues you travel alongside Lake Mascardi and stop at breathtaking viewpoints that offer unforgettable vistas including the charming Heart Island. The route then follows the flow of the Manso River toward Pampa Linda one of the finest locations to fully appreciate the grandeur of Cerro Tronador. Passing through ancient valleys and dense forests you finally reach the impressive Black Glacier before arriving at the base of Cerro Tronador the highest peak in Nahuel Huapi National Park a place where nature reveals its most powerful and majestic side.
